The Citrus College Owls are one less player today as Garrett Jefferson decided to leave for the University of Hawaii for this coming fall. The two guard from nearby Lakewood, Calif. will have three seasons to play for the Warriors.

Jefferson averaged 7.8 points and 3.7 rebounds per game this past season for the 27-6 Owls and head coach Chris Victor. Jefferson helped the Owls get to the California Community Colleges State Championship despite losing to the City College of San Francisco.
